Output ea26f8d0e91c70780360c94e4f4cb970c9ba4994b176d091c9521aa4c9c0b636:0

value
2563316
script pubkey
OP_HASH160 OP_PUSHBYTES_20 174626d7da6ad81cd3aa4829a26227bb5a4cf7da OP_EQUAL
address
33p5WBbqMLxcs3Ung31iJAMuUPbeyUHSqE
transaction
ea26f8d0e91c70780360c94e4f4cb970c9ba4994b176d091c9521aa4c9c0b636
spent
true